Social Dance vs. Dance Class: Why the spontaneous search works differently

While a basic course involves a reliable commitment for several weeks, the social dance world (Salsa, Bachata, Tango, Swing) works completely differently. Here, spontaneity is the priority. This makes searching for a partner for a dance event special:
  1. No binding contract: You make plans for one evening. If the chemistry on the dance floor is right, you dance together again next time. If not, you part ways in a friendly and uncomplicated manner.
  2. The level is more flexible: At a dance party, you don't need to have the exact same skill level as in a dance class. It is often enough for one person to lead confidently and the other to follow well in order to have fun together. Open level socials are designed exactly for this.

The differences: From party energy to vintage charm

While the basic idea is the same, the atmosphere on site often differs fundamentally. Here is a brief overview so you know which vibe suits your mood tonight:
  • Salsa & Bachata Nights (The party energy): It’s hot, loud, and full of Caribbean zest for life here. The attire is usually smart-casual, the movements are dynamic, and the music makes you beam immediately. The evening often kicks off with a short "pre-social workshop" where you can learn or refresh your basic steps.
  • Tango Milongas (The elegant tradition): A milonga has something magical, intimate, and almost reverent about it. Here, the community usually appreciates an elegant style of dress. There is a charming, traditional etiquette: people often invite each other via discrete eye contact (cabeceo) and dance in fixed blocks of 3–4 songs (tandas) before warmly thanking each other.
  • Swing & Lindy Hop Socials (Pure fun): Pure, infectious cheerfulness reigns here. The dancers often love the look of the 1930s to 50s. The music is jazzy and driving, the movements are playful and free, and the atmosphere is extremely relaxed, humorous, and laid-back.
